New collaboration enhances one-stop-shop approach, says Intertek

Global food safety and quality analyst firm, Intertek, has continued its recent series of collaborations with the acquisition, announced today, of the North American food facility auditing company, RQA.

Intertek said the move, which is a direct response to an increase in food regulations worldwide, will enable it to offer global food manufacturers food safety and audit services under one roof, while also enabling the company to bundle these services together with environmental, health and social responsibility audits.

Dr Jochen Zoller, President of Intertek’s Food Services, told FoodProductionDaily.com that its acquisition of RQA will enable Intertek to offer its food manufacturing clients in North America a pool of food supplier auditors that are certified under the global food safety initiative, simultaneously ensuring that food imports into North America and exports from the region meet the global standard.

Supplier audit

Sarah Ogilvie, Investor Relations Manager at Intertek Group in London​added that the auditing of suppliers and of supply-chains is key for and sought-after by major retail food brands.

“They want to have checks in place and peace-of-mind when sourcing and supplying in new and global markets that the quality and safety of products is meeting their own, as well as industry or regulatory standards,"​ she said.

Food testing

Last month, Intertek acquired a Poland-based food testing laboratory, EKO-LAB, claiming increased demand for expert food testing in Eastern Europe.

The international safety services provider said at the time that EKO-LAB was another valuable asset for the company that was in-line with its strategy of increasing its support to existing and new customers and extending its geographic footprint.

Quality control

Ogilvie said that the Polish lab would be able to support Intertek’s clients worldwide with reliable laboratory testing and expertise in the region:

"Globally we work for companies such as Carrefour, Auchan, Metro and Nestle in food. Many of the major food companies are seeing Poland as having huge potential in Central Europe in terms of food production and retailing, and a lot of foreign retailers are increasing their presence there.

"For these retailers and brands, food quality controlling is an important part of any expansion in new or growing markets. The lab will serve Central and Eastern countries as a centre of testing competence in the region,"​ added Ogilvie.

Intertek also recently acquired Germany-based laboratory, Applica, to provide, according to the group, chemical analysis testing for clients’ product lines related to honey, fruits and vegetables.
